Transformation Manager
Job Description
The Transformation Manager drives the overall transformation strategy for the organisation, identifying areas for improvement, enabling operational change, and delivering measurable business impact. A key focus of this position is monitoring and implementing Broad Based Black Economic Empowerment (BBBEE) initiatives across all the BBBEE pillars and ensuring compliance with legislative requirements while aligning transformation initiatives to the company's broader business strategy.
Responsibilities Legislative Compliance & Governance- Ensure compliance with relevant transformation related legislation, including BBBEE and Employment Equity frameworks
- Monitor legislative changes and updates related to BBBEE (ICT Codes) and Employment Equity ICT Sector targets
- Support the compilation of responses to draft transformation related legislation and present recommendations to senior management
- Manage annual audit and verification processes for the company's BBBEE certification
- Manage annual Employment Equity submissions and any Department of Labour audit activities related to the employment equity plan
- Ensure transformation efforts are aligned with regulatory requirements, internal policies, and the organisation's values
- Support the development and drive the implementation of transformation action plans
- Execute BBBEE transformation initiatives across all relevant elements
- Coordinate transformation strategy execution and communication across the organisation
- Improve the company's BBBEE transformation scorecard
- Build and maintain strong relationships with internal and external stakeholders supporting the transformation agenda
- Track BBBEE contributions and ensure the integrity of supporting data and documentation
- Coordinate all BBBEE related processes across the business, including governance and compliance requirements, budget approvals, procurement, contracting and reporting
- Support the development and implementation of the company's Preferential Procurement strategy
- Liaise with Procurement to identify services suitable for BBBEE supplier participation
- Report on supplier status and future improvement initiatives
- Provide guidance on supplier evaluation and BBBEE improvement
- Support existing suppliers to improve and strengthen their BBBEE credentials
- Track and monitor initiatives to improve Employment Equity, whilst navigating within complex corporate policies and procedures
- Support development of Employment Equity reporting and monitoring tools
- Identify transformation risks (such as non adherence to Employment Equity 5 year plan) and develop mitigation plans to present to senior leadership
- Track and monitor existing skills development initiatives and programs to ensure maximum BBBEE recognition, whilst ensuring the programs align to overall business priorities
- Continuously drive improvements and make recommendations to senior leadership where programs are not optimal
- Participate in internal and external transformation forums to communicate progress, challenges, and action plans
- Drive discussions with stakeholders on the implementation of the company's transformation strategy
- Support project management of transformation initiatives and programmes
